Encryption Technology: Keeping Your Data Safe
Think of encryption as a digital vault. It’s the technology that scrambles your personal and financial information so that only the casino and you can understand it. Look for casinos that use Secure Socket Layer (SSL) or Transport Layer Security (TLS) encryption. This is usually indicated by a padlock symbol in your browser’s address bar. This encryption protects your data during transmission, whether you’re making a deposit, withdrawing winnings, or just logging into your account.

Fair Play and Random Number Generators (RNGs): Ensuring Fairness
A fair game is essential. Reputable online casinos use Random Number Generators (RNGs) to ensure that the outcomes of their games are truly random and unbiased. These RNGs are regularly tested and certified by independent auditing companies, such as eCOGRA or iTech Labs. These audits verify that the games are fair and that the payouts are accurate. Look for these certifications on the casino’s website.

Strong Passwords and Account Security: Be Proactive
Use strong, unique passwords for your casino accounts. Avoid using the same password for multiple accounts. Enable two-factor authentication (2FA) if it’s available. This adds an extra layer of security by requiring a code from your phone or email in addition to your password.
Secure Your Devices: Protect Your Hardware
Keep your devices (computer, smartphone, tablet) secure. Install antivirus software and keep it updated. Avoid using public Wi-Fi networks when accessing your casino accounts, as these networks can be vulnerable to hacking. Consider using a VPN (Virtual Private Network) for added security.
Be Aware of Phishing and Scams: Stay Vigilant
Be wary of phishing emails or messages that try to trick you into revealing your personal information. Never click on links in suspicious emails or messages. Always go directly to the casino’s website by typing the address into your browser.
